For water ski boat owner Ron Fritz, of Napier, excellence is always there for the taking if Attitude, all 300 horsepower of it, is anything to go by.
That sort of belief comes on the heels of Attitude powering Dave Hanks, a driver from Hamilton, Tracey Sainsbury, an observer also of Hamilton, and skiers Bevan Scott , and Ben Mayne, both of Auckland, to not only a victory in the field of eight but also a record at the nationals a fortnight ago.
The team clocked 38:21 minutes to clinch the F2 class of the annual Yamaha Rollo Marine Bridge to Bridge Waterski Classic starting from Cambridge, through to Taupiri and then back to Hamilton City in the 82km long-course race.
"We finished ahead of the modified open-cockpit classes [moc]," says a delighted Fritz after Attitude crossed the finish line as fourth outright boat home overall after time trials were held on Saturday, November 11.
